Visual working memory (VWM) allows us to temporarily store and process relevant information from the visual world across temporary interruptions such as saccades. Thus, the Gestalt principle of similarity benefits visual perception, but it can provide benefits to VWM as well. In short, the VWM performance benefit derived from similarity was constrained by spatial proximity such that similar items need to be near each other. Experiment 2 replicated and extended this finding by showing that similarity was only effective when the similar stimuli were proximal. Experiment 1 established the basic finding that VWM performance could benefit from grouping. Here, we investigated whether grouping by similarity benefits VWM. One prevalent Gestalt principle, similarity, has not been examined with regard to facilitating VWM. This introduces the question: do these perceptual benefits extend to VWM? If so, can this be an approach to enhance VWM function by optimizing the processing of information? Previous findings demonstrate that several Gestalt principles (connectedness, common region, and spatial proximity) do facilitate VWM performance in change detection tasks ( Woodman, Vecera, & Luck, 2003 Xu, 2002a, 2006 Xu & Chun, 2007 Jiang, Olson & Chun, 2000). Visual perception processing is facilitated by Gestalt principles of grouping, such as connectedness, similarity, and proximity. Visual working memory (VWM) is essential for many cognitive processes yet it is notably limited in capacity. When beginning this Zone, Super Sonic starts out with fifty Rings. When the player reaches The Doomsday Zone as Sonic, Sonic will automatically turn into Super Sonic for the final battle against the Final Weapon. Super Sonic in The Doomsday Zone, from Sonic & Knuckles. He also possesses all the limitations the transformation had in the previous game. Like in Sonic the Hedgehog 2, when Sonic turns into Super Sonic, he gains greater acceleration, higher Spin Jumps, invincibility for as long as his transformation lasts, and the ability to break through barriers that usually require the Spin Dash. When the Ring count hits zero, the Act Boss is defeated or if Sonic enters a Bonus Stage, the transformation ends. After transforming however, the player's Ring count will begin decreasing by one every second. For then to transform into Super Sonic during an Act, the player must jump and perform the Insta-Shield while holding at least fifty Rings. In these games, Sonic can unlock Super Sonic as a playable feature after obtaining all seven Chaos Emeralds from the Special Stages. In spotty or choppy lift, the Apogee’s maneuverability is strikingly good. In a typical contest it is quite competitive with full size 1.5 meter HLGs. The all-laminar airfoils give good launches and surprising penetration. thin airfoils with 100% attached laminar flow at higher speeds.very light extremities and fast rudder roll response.The Apogee hand launch glider obtains thermaling performance primarily via high launch and tight circling capability. The fast control also allows safe flying in high turbulence which grounds most 2-channel 1.5m gliders. The Apogee’s fast roll rate, tight circling radius, and docile stall behavior allow very small or spotty thermals to be worked very close to the ground with confidence. This is where the small span of the Apogee really has a considerable advantage over “full-size” HLG’s - even aileron “full-house” designs. You can do some things to influence sink rate (the “hang time”) of a design, but if you can get 20% or more launch height advantage, this will swamp any minor hang time advantages.Ī perhaps even more important consideration is maneuverability. One of Mark’s early observations was that in hand launch, launch altitude is one of the most important parameters of a successful design. The Apogee HLG is the result of some careful thinking about the nature of the flight requirements of a high performance hand launched sailplane.
